Our latest video pick is The King Khan & BBQ Show's "I'll Be Loving You" from the ole Songs music catalog! King Khan & BBQ Show hail from Montreal, Quebec and is a two man band consisting of Mark Sultan aka BBQ Show and King Khan (King Khan & the Shrines). The boys are bringing a mix of that killer lo-fi sound with influences of punk and doo-wop.
"I'll Be Loving You" can be found on The King Khan & BBQ Show's latest release Invisible Girl

Hunnypot artist's and LA favorites Robotanists, release their brand new video for "Exiled State of Mind" which is a conscious/alternative take, on Jay-Z's "Empire State of Mind". The new video is directed by Byron Turk & photographed by Jessy Plume at AREA 11 STUDIOS in Downtown Los Angeles.
"Exiled State of Mind" can be found on the 12" vinyl album, CURRENT, and the digital album, SHAPES AND VARIATIONS.

Little Owl Recordings Indie Pop artist Dev, recently released her latest video for The Cataracs produced banger "Booty Bounce"! The video was directed by Ethan Lader and has Dev draped in over 26+ outfits provided by Hellz Bellz Clothing. The hook-up between Dev and Hellz goes back to when Dev used to intern for the company.
